Measurements of spatially growing dust acoustic waves in a dc glow discharge plasma
- Physics Department, Auburn University, Auburn, Alabama 36849-5311 (United States)
In this paper, an experiment is performed on dust acoustic waves in a dc glow discharge plasma. Stereoscopic particle image velocimetry (stereo-PIV) techniques are used to make measurements of the dust acoustic waves. These stereo-PIV measurements reveal the spatial growth of the waves over three to six wavelengths before reaching a saturated level. Experimental measurements are shown to agree with a simple model for spatially varying waves.
